深入了解ClashAPI的功能与使用方法

什么是ClashAPI?

ClashAPI是一个强大的网络工具,用于管理和控制网络流量。它支持各种代理协议,并能够帮助用户高效地处理网络请求。其核心功能在于将用户的网络请求转发至指定的服务器,提供更加灵活和高效的网络访问体验。

ClashAPI的主要功能

ClashAPI提供了一系列强大的功能,以下是其中的一些重要特点:

  • 多协议支持:ClashAPI支持多个网络协议,包括但不限于HTTP、HTTPS、SOCKS5等。
  • 流量管理:能够对不同类型的网络流量进行智能管理,实现流量的动态调度。
  • 负载均衡:通过对请求进行负载均衡,ClashAPI可以提高网络请求的效率,减少延迟。
  • 日志记录:提供详细的日志记录功能,便于用户对网络请求进行监控和分析。

ClashAPI的安装步骤

要使用ClashAPI,首先需要安装该工具。以下是具体的安装步骤:

  1. 下载ClashAPI:访问官方网站,下载最新版本的ClashAPI。
  2. 解压缩文件:将下载的文件解压缩到本地目录。
  3. 配置环境:在终端中设置ClashAPI的环境变量,确保可以在任意目录下调用。
  4. 启动ClashAPI:在终端中运行ClashAPI的启动命令,检查是否正常运行。

如何使用ClashAPI?

使用ClashAPI非常简单,以下是基本的使用步骤:

  • 配置文件:在ClashAPI的配置文件中设置代理服务器地址、端口等信息。
  • 启动服务:通过命令行启动ClashAPI,开始监听用户请求。
  • 测试连接:使用curl等工具测试ClashAPI是否能够正常转发请求。

ClashAPI的常见应用场景

ClashAPI在许多场景下都能发挥其作用,例如:

  • 科学上网:通过配置代理服务器,用户可以突破网络限制,访问被屏蔽的网站。
  • 网络监控:ClashAPI可以用于监控网络流量,分析网络请求的来源和去向。
  • API接口测试:开发者可以使用ClashAPI对接口进行压力测试,验证其性能和稳定性。

FAQ(常见问题解答)

1. ClashAPI的使用是否复杂?

ClashAPI的使用并不复杂,用户只需按照官方文档中的步骤进行配置和使用即可。此外,ClashAPI的社区也提供了许多资源,帮助新用户快速上手。

2. ClashAPI支持哪些操作系统?

ClashAPI支持多种操作系统,包括Windows、macOS和Linux。用户可以根据自己的操作系统下载相应的版本。

3. 如何解决ClashAPI的连接问题?

如果用户在使用ClashAPI时遇到连接问题,可以尝试以下解决方案:

  • 检查代理服务器地址和端口是否正确。
  • 确保防火墙未阻止ClashAPI的请求。
  • 查看ClashAPI的日志,了解具体的错误信息。

4. ClashAPI的更新频率如何?

ClashAPI会定期进行更新,用户可以通过官方渠道获取最新版本。建议用户定期检查更新,以确保使用最新的功能和修复。

5. ClashAPI是否安全?

ClashAPI本身并不会存储用户数据,用户在使用时应选择可信赖的代理服务器,以确保数据安全和隐私保护。

结论

ClashAPI作为一款强大的网络工具,为用户提供了灵活的网络访问解决方案。通过合理配置和使用,用户可以享受到高效、安全的网络体验。无论是个人用户还是开发者,ClashAPI都能为您带来便利和高效。

正文完